Obituary for Helen Poitier Munnings

Helen P. Munnings, 89 of Fort Lauderdale, FL, went home to be with the Lord on Saturday, June 12, 2021 in Pompano, Florida at Trust Bridge Hospice.

She was born to the parents of the late Bishop and Mrs. Harcourt Garfield Poitier on May 28, 1932 in the city of Deerfield Beach, Florida. As a child, Helen was extremely gifted and while growing up, her talent for singing and public oratory marked her life.

While residing in Deerfield Beach, she attended Braithwaite Elementary and Junior High School and graduated from Carver High School in Delray Beach. She graduated first in her class at Tennessee State University and earned a Bachelor of Science degree in Elementary Education. Upon graduation, Helen returned to Florida and began her teaching career in the western zone of Palm Beach Country.

Helen was united in marriage to Vernon Munnings in 1959. To this union three children were born, Dwayne, Brent and Faye.

She was a member of the Deerfield Beach Church of God (now Cathedral Church of God), and served faithfully in the church as choir member, Sunday School teacher, librarian, Ladies Ministries president, Young at Heart member, greeter, after-school tutor, and numerous other areas of ministry.

In addition to her service to God and His church, Helen was also active in community and civic organizations. Helen Poitier Munnings was a member of Zeta Phi Beta Sorority, Inc., the American Library Association, International Reading Association, Broward County Media Specialists, and the Retired Educators Association.

As health challenges occurred and she was unable to drive to her beloved church in Deerfield, her daughter, Faye made it possible for her to worship at Victory Christian Center where her brother, Bishop D.L. Poitier began to shepherd her.

She leaves to cherish her life, three children; Dwayne Munnings, Brent Munnings, and Faye Munnings, all of Fort Lauderdale; three grandchildren - Brent Philip, Maya and one great grandchild, Michael; siblings; and many extended family members, godchildren, and specials friends some of whom she led to the Lord!

Her body will lie repose, awaiting the resurrection at Memorial Cemetery in Deerfield Beach, Florida.
